您好,登录后才能下订单哦!
密码登录
登录注册
点击 登录注册 即表示同意《亿速云用户服务条款》
JPA(Java Persistence API)处理Oracle数据库的LOB(Large Object)数据时,主要依赖于Hibernate等JPA实现,以及Oracle数据库的特性。以下是一些关键策略和最佳实践:
@Lob
注解:在实体类中,对于LOB类型的数据,如CLOB
(字符型大对象)和BLOB
(二进制大对象),可以使用@Lob
注解来映射数据库中的LOB字段。@Basic(fetch = FetchType.LAZY)
注解来实现延迟加载,以减少不必要的数据库访问。oracle.sql.CLOB
和oracle.sql.BLOB
类来处理LOB数据,这些类提供了与文件操作相仿的接口,支持逐个字节存取。通过上述策略,可以有效地处理JPA在Oracle数据库中遇到的LOB数据问题,确保数据的正确存储和高效检索。
免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。